When a directory is open, a search engine indexes the raw file list. By searching for "index of," you are asking the search engine to show you these unprotected server folders rather than formatted web pages. Downloading an operating system from an open, unverified directory carries massive security risks. Because Windows 7 no longer receives security patches from Microsoft, it is uniquely vulnerable to modern exploits.

While open directories offer direct, high-speed downloads without registration walls, they carry substantial security risks.
